About Ailin Liang

Ailin Liang is a scholar working on Global and Planetary Change, Atmospheric Science and Spectroscopy, having authored 29 papers that have together received 337 indexed citations. Recurring topics across this work include Atmospheric and Environmental Gas Dynamics (20 papers), Spectroscopy and Laser Applications (14 papers) and Atmospheric chemistry and aerosols (12 papers). The work is most often cited by research in Global and Planetary Change (272 citations), Atmospheric Science (209 citations) and Spectroscopy (99 citations). Ailin Liang has collaborated with scholars based in China and United Kingdom. Frequent co-authors include Ge Han, Wei Gong, Xin Ma, Wei Gong, Tianhao Zhang, Yannan Zhao, Juan Du, Miao Zhang, Jiqiao Liu and Liangyan Tao. Their work appears in journals such as IEEE Transactions on Geoscience and Remote Sensing, Optics Express and Frontiers in Immunology.
